Compresses telemetry payloads from the Drovermark agents before upload. Batches events, applies dictionary compression, and falls back to plain JSON if the batch is under the size floor or the encoder errors. Wire format is versioned; old collectors ignore the new header. Bench results: ~71% size reduction, p99 encode under 3 ms on the reference box. Reviewer: please check the fallback path and the header negotiation in `codec.rs`. The tuning constants used by the encoder are below.

tuning constants:
BUDGETS = {
    "holok": 995,
    "fenys": 1003,
    "eliiel": 433,
    "pelox": 727,
    "gorwyn": 193,
}

Test note for review: the Gatewick rate limiter should now return 429s after 100 requests/min per client, with a Retry-After header. I added cases for burst handling, window reset, and the bypass list. The integration suite hits the staging gateway directly, so it needs auth. Run it with the following bearer token.

login token, tagef-tagep: eyJhbGciOiJIUzI1NiIsInR5cCI6IkpXVCJ9.eyJzdWIiOiIBXyeYEoalzIn0.6TI7VhOJMHm9

Handover note — from Tilde to Rasmun, warehouse shift lead

The six water samples from the Obrelin Reservoir survey arrived this afternoon, chilled and logged. Please keep them in cold store B at 4 degrees until collection; the lab at Fennwick Analytics needs them unbroken in their foam cradle, caps upright. Chain-of-custody forms are taped to the lid — courier must sign both copies before anything leaves the dock. Do not release without that signature. The confidential hand-over instruction follows below.

dispatch memo: the sorius tamius courier leaves the praeth ledger at gate 4873 under passcode 928014

Subject: Flagship rollout framework — new owner

Hi all,

Quick heads-up: I'm rotating off the Flagship feature-flag rollout framework at the end of the sprint. Docs are updated, the staged-rollout runbook is current, and the kill-switch drill is scheduled quarterly. Please route design questions, flag audits, and incident escalations to the new owner, named below.

signatory, yahog-badug: Quenix Ulaael